That service is using binance API. it looks like that service is using binance as a place to get XMR to swap your bitcoin and I believe the problem is coming from the binance when your funds already determined by the system as a suspicious fund that needs more verification progress. If that needs KYC verification meant your fund gets frozen by the system.
